Introduction to Ethical Hacking Tools

Ethical hacking tools help security experts find and fix network and app weaknesses. This Linux software includes many programs and scripts. They help with tasks like:

  • Packet sniffers for watching network traffic.
  • Password crackers for finding lost or stolen passwords.
  • Port scanners that find open ports in firewalls.

These tools are getting smarter, helping organizations find and fix problems faster. They also help meet new security rules. This makes ethical hackers key players in fighting cybercrime.

Kali Linux

Kali Linux is a top choice for ethical hackers. It’s made by Offensive Security and has over 600 tools, like Nmap and Metasploit. It’s easy to use, helping both new and experienced hackers test systems and find weaknesses.

Kali Linux always has the newest updates and tools. This is because it uses a rolling release model. This keeps users up-to-date with the latest security tools.

Nmap

Nmap, or Network Mapper, is key for network scanning and security checks. It’s free and open-source. Nmap finds devices on a network and what services they offer.

It’s flexible, letting users tailor scans for their needs. Its advanced features help find possible attack points.

Metasploit

Metasploit is a powerful tool for penetration testing. It’s open-source and gives detailed info on security weaknesses. It helps users write exploits well.

With Metasploit Pro, users get automated testing and a user-friendly web interface. This makes it great for big organizations needing thorough security checks.

Wireshark

Wireshark is a top tool for network and packet analysis. It lets users see and analyze network data in real-time. Ethical hackers use it to find network issues and threats.

Its deep inspection of various protocols makes it essential for cybersecurity experts. It helps ensure network security.
